S ummary . Following results already published of the effect of inoculations on potato plants with Heterodera schachtii and Corticium Solani in 1928 and 1929, further pot experiments were carried out in 1930 with an additional organism Colletotrichum atramentarium. The results showed a definite effect, the fir& year of inoculation, in those pots where Heterodera schachtii was present. There was not enough evidence to support the view that the absence of Colletotrichum atramentarium in the 1928 inoculations accounted for the slight symptoms of potato sickness produced that year compared with results obtained in 1929 (the second year).
